World Teacher’s Day is celebrated in nearly 100 countries around the world on October 5, after UNESCO established that date in 1994 in commemoration of the same date in 1966 when the Recommendation on the Status of Teachers was signed.
The goal of celebrating World Teachers’ Day is to draw society’s attention to the importance of education of new generations and the role played by professionals in the field of education.
